The surface treatment of steel also begins during hot-rolling, because reheating conditions, in-line scale removal, rolling temperature, and cooling rate all determine the type and thickness of scale formed on the product, and this affects atmospheric corrosion, paintability, and subsequent scale-removal operations.Sometimes the final pass in hot-rolling generates specific . The heads of rails are sometimes heat-treated in-line by induction heating coils, air quenching, and tempering by a controlled use of the heat retained in the rail after quenching.
